About These Birds

Flesh-footed Shearwater

41–45 cm, wingspan 99–107 cm. All-dark sooty-brown with pale flesh-coloured feet and yellowish bill base. Breeds southern Indian Ocean islands and SW Australia; ranges to North Pacific. Near Threatened; bycatch concern. Feeds on fish and squid; follows fishing vessels.

Newell's Shearwater

33 cm. Dark above; white below with variable dark markings on flanks and vent. Breeds Kauai and possibly other Hawaiian islands. Endangered; threatened by introduced predators, light attraction, and vehicle strikes. Migrates to western Pacific; feeds on fish and squid.
